What Is an Apostille Birth Certificate? An apostille birth certificate  is a birth certificate that has been verified and stamped with an apostille sticker issued by the Ministry of External Affairs (MEA), India . This international attestation proves the authenticity of the document and makes it valid in all Hague Convention countries . Unlike traditional attestation, an apostille birth certificate  removes the need for further legalization at the concerned embassy. Why Do You Need an Apostille Birth Certificate? A birth certificate apostille  is needed when you plan to use the certificate abroad. Situations include: Education admissions  in foreign schools or universities Visa applications  such as dependent visa, student visa, or family visa Employment verification  to prove age or family status Migration and permanent residency  applications Marriage registration abroad  where proof of birth is mandatory Without an apostille birth certificate , your document may not be accepted by authorities overseas. When Is Apostille Required? An apostille birth certificate  is required if: You are traveling to or settling in a Hague Convention member country  like the USA, UK, Germany, France, or Australia. You need to submit a dependent visa application  for your child or spouse. You want to enroll your child  in a foreign school. You are marrying abroad  and proof of identity is required. For non-Hague Convention countries , a simple apostille is not sufficient; instead, embassy attestation  is necessary. Step-by-Step Process for Apostille Birth Certificate in India Obtain the Original Birth Certificate  Collect the original from the municipal corporation or registrar of births & deaths. Notary Attestation  A public notary verifies and stamps the certificate. State Authentication  The Home Department / General Administration Department (GAD)  of the issuing state authenticates the document. MEA Apostille  Submit the document to the MEA , which affixes the apostille sticker with a unique ID. This converts your document into a valid apostille birth certificate . Collection/Delivery  The apostilled document is returned to you or your authorized agent. Documents Required To get an apostille birth certificate , you generally need: Original birth certificate Passport copy of the applicant Parent’s ID proof (in case of minors) Authorization letter if using an agent Application form (state-specific) Processing Time and Validity Processing Time:  Usually 2–7 working days . Validity:  An apostille birth certificate  itself has no expiry, but foreign authorities often require it to be recent (within 6 months) . Common Challenges and How to Avoid Them Incorrect Details:  Errors in name, date, or parent details can lead to rejection. Always check the certificate before apostille. Damaged Certificates:  Old or torn documents may not be accepted. Get a fresh copy from the registrar. State Delays:  Some states take longer for authentication. Apply early to avoid last-minute issues. Confusion with Embassy Attestation:  People often confuse apostille with attestation. Apostille works only for Hague countries; others need embassy legalization. Apostille Birth Certificate vs. Embassy Attestation Feature Apostille Birth Certificate Embassy Attestation Countries Covered Hague Convention members Non-Hague countries Issuing Authority MEA (India) Concerned country’s embassy Time Taken 2–7 working days Several weeks Validity Accepted in 100+ countries Limited to one country An apostille birth certificate is a must-have for international travel, education, migration, or dependent visas in Hague member countries. The process involves notary, state authentication, and MEA apostille, and generally takes 2–7 days. Ensuring accuracy in documents helps avoid delays. What Is the MEA and Its Role in Attestation? The MEA (Ministry of External Affairs, Government of India) is the nodal agency responsible for India’s foreign relations. Among its many roles, the MEA also legalizes documents for international use. When you apply for study abroad, a work visa, PR, or family migration, foreign governments require proof that your documents are authentic and issued by recognized Indian authorities. This is ensured through MEA attestation or MEA apostille. 2. Why MEA Attestation or Apostille Is Required Foreign universities, embassies, and employers need assurance that your Indian-issued certificates are genuine and not forged. MEA attestation  validates documents for non-Hague countries like UAE, Saudi Arabia, Kuwait, Malaysia. MEA apostille  legalizes documents for Hague Convention countries such as Germany, France, Italy, Portugal, Australia. Without MEA attestation or apostille, your documents are considered invalid abroad. 3. Types of Legalization by MEA – Apostille vs. Attestation MEA Apostille Applicable for Hague Convention (HOC) countries . The MEA applies a unique apostille sticker  to the document. Accepted in over 100+ countries . MEA Attestation Used for non-Hague countries . The MEA places an attestation stamp  on the document. Acts as a prerequisite before embassy attestation . Both methods confirm that your certificate has been verified and authenticated  for global use. 4. The Step-by-Step MEA Process The process of MEA attestation or apostille usually follows this order: Notary Attestation   (if applicable) State-Level Attestation  – Home/HRD/SDM verification MEA Attestation or Apostille  – final validation in India Embassy Attestation   (required for non-Hague countries) 5. Documents Handled by MEA Attestation The Ministry of External Affairs processes three major categories of documents: Educational Certificates  – Degree, Diploma, Marksheet Personal Documents  – Birth, Marriage, Divorce, Police Clearance Certificate (PCC) Commercial Documents  – Power of Attorney, MoA, Board Resolution, Export/Company Documents 6. A blocked ticket is essentially a temporary flight reservation that reflects your intended travel details — including destination, dates, and airline. Unlike a confirmed ticket, it is not paid for and does not guarantee a seat. Instead, it acts as proof of your travel plans for the embassy. Travelers often come across the terms: Dummy Ticket Reservation-Only Ticket Flight Itinerary for Visa All of these mean the same thing — a hold on a flight booking for visa purposes. 2. Why Embassies Ask for a Blocked Ticket Most embassies do not require confirmed tickets  before granting a visa. Instead, they request a blocked ticket because it helps them: Verify your intended entry and exit dates  Match your travel schedule with visa validity  Ensure you are not locked into non-refundable bookings before visa approval This prevents unnecessary financial risk for travelers if the visa is delayed or rejected. 3. Validity and Limitations of Blocked Tickets Blocked tickets are generally: Valid for 24–72 hours only Strictly for visa submission purposes Not usable for actual travel Once the visa is granted, you must book a confirmed flight ticket to finalize your travel. 4. Common Terms You May Hear Dummy Ticket  – An alternate name for a blocked ticket Flight Itinerary for Visa  – Embassy-friendly wording for the same document Temporary Reservation  – Highlights that it is not a confirmed booking 5. BTW Tip for Travelers “Never purchase a real flight ticket before your visa is approved. Use a blocked ticket to save money, avoid rescheduling fees, and ensure stress-free visa documentation.” FAQ's 1: Is a blocked ticket the same as a confirmed ticket? No. A blocked ticket is only a temporary reservation, while a confirmed ticket is fully paid and valid for travel. 2: Can I travel with a blocked ticket? No. Blocked tickets are only for visa application purposes and cannot be used to board flights. 3: How long is a blocked ticket valid? Usually between 24 to 72 hours , depending on the airline and booking system. 4: Do all embassies accept blocked tickets? Most Schengen and other countries accept blocked tickets, but requirements vary. Always check embassy guidelines in advance.

MOFA stands for Ministry of Foreign Affairs. MOFA attestation is the final step of document legalization, carried out by the foreign ministry of your destination country. This process takes place after your documents have already been attested in India by: State authorities (Home/HRD/SDM) – if required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) Embassy/Consulate of the destination country in India Once you arrive abroad, the MOFA in that country re-verifies your documents, making them legally valid for use. 2. Where Is MOFA Attestation Required? MOFA attestation is mandatory in Middle Eastern countries, especially: Saudi Arabia United Arab Emirates (UAE)  (PEC also provides MOFA attestation assistance for UAE) Qatar Kuwait It is most commonly required for: Employment visas Dependent/family visas Business visas Migration and settlement 3. Documents That Require MOFA Attestation Typically, the following documents are submitted for MOFA attestation: Educational Certificates  – Degree, Diploma, Transcripts Personal Documents  – Marriage, Birth, Divorce, Medical Certificates Police Clearance Certificates (PCC) Commercial Documents  – MoA, Power of Attorney, Export Certificates 4. The Process of MOFA Attestation Here’s how MOFA attestation fits into the larger process: Notary Attestation  (if applicable in India) State Attestation  (Home/HRD/SDM) MEA Attestation  by the Ministry of External Affairs (India) Embassy/Consulate Attestation  of the destination country in India MOFA Attestation  – completed abroad by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s MOFA attestation is done only after arrival in the destination country. Without prior Indian-level attestation, your documents won’t be accepted for MOFA. 5. It provides financial protection, builds credibility with buyers, and allows exporters to focus on expanding trade instead of worrying about shipment risks. What Is Marine Cargo Insurance? Marine Cargo Insurance is a specialized insurance policy that protects goods against loss or damage during transportation by sea, air, rail, or road. Despite the word “marine,” most policies cover multimodal shipments. Covers risks like fire, collision, sinking, theft, and damage during handling. Available for both single shipments (specific voyage policy) and multiple consignments (open policy). For small exporters, Marine Cargo Insurance acts as a safety net that secures both shipments and business reputation. Risks Small Exporters Face Without Marine Cargo Insurance Theft or Pilferage  – Smaller consignments are easy targets. Handling Damage  – Fragile or perishable goods risk breakage during loading/unloading. Natural Disasters  – Floods, cyclones, or accidents can destroy cargo. Port Risks  – Cargo may be damaged during customs clearance or while waiting at docks. Financial Burden  – Without Marine Cargo Insurance, exporters must bear the full loss. Key Benefits of Marine Cargo Insurance for Small Exporters 1. Financial Protection Against Loss or Damage A single uninsured claim can devastate small businesses. Marine Cargo Insurance ensures exporters don’t shoulder the cost alone. 2. Coverage Across Multiple Modes of Transport Shipments often involve air, sea, and land. Marine Cargo Insurance provides seamless coverage across these modes. 3. Boosting Credibility with Buyers and Partners Buyers trust exporters who secure shipments with Marine Cargo Insurance. It shows professionalism and risk preparedness. 4. Compliance with International Trade Rules Many contracts under Incoterms require Marine Cargo Insurance. Having coverage ensures exporters meet trade obligations. 5. Peace of Mind in Risky Markets Exporting to new or politically unstable regions carries higher risks. With Marine Cargo Insurance, small exporters can expand confidently. Types of Marine Cargo Insurance Policies Small Exporters Can Choose Specific Voyage Policy  – Covers a single shipment from start to finish. Open Policy  – Covers all shipments for a set period (usually one year). Institute Cargo Clauses (A, B, C)  – International standards defining risk levels: ICC (A): All-risk coverage. ICC (B) & (C): Limited, named-risk coverage. Real-Life Scenarios Where Marine Cargo Insurance Helps Small Exporters A textile exporter’s goods worth ₹12 lakh were damaged in transit due to container leakage. With Marine Cargo Insurance, most of the loss was covered. A spice exporter faced cargo theft at a Middle East port. Marine Cargo Insurance reimbursed the value, allowing the exporter to maintain buyer confidence. A handicraft exporter lost shipments due to flooding in Bangkok. Marine Cargo Insurance helped recover 85% of the invoice value. Tips for Small Exporters to Maximize Marine Cargo Insurance Benefits Always choose comprehensive policies (ICC A) for high-value or fragile goods. Declare the correct value  of goods to avoid underinsurance. Understand exclusions clearly—improper packing and delays are often not covered. Work with experienced insurers familiar with export documentation. Keep documents like invoices, packing lists, and bills of lading ready for smooth claims. FAQ's 1. Is Marine Cargo Insurance mandatory for small exporters? Not always, but many trade contracts and Incoterms require it. 2. Can Marine Cargo Insurance cover domestic shipments too? Yes, most policies also cover inland transport via road, rail, or air. 3. How much should exporters insure shipments for?  Ideally, insure for invoice value + 10% to cover incidental costs. 4. What happens if goods are underinsured? The claim amount is reduced proportionally, making full Marine Cargo Insurance  coverage essential. 5. Can Marine Cargo Insurance be transferred to buyers? Yes, depending on Incoterms, policies can be assigned to buyers.

Scandinavia traditionally refers to Norway, Sweden, and Denmark—three Northern European nations celebrated for their quality of life, natural beauty, and culture. Norway 🇳🇴  – Land of fjords, glaciers, and Northern Lights. Sweden 🇸🇪  – Known for its archipelago, design, and innovation. Denmark 🇩🇰  – Famous for hygge lifestyle, historic cities, and modern architecture. Sometimes, the term is extended to include Finland 🇫🇮 and Iceland 🇮🇸, collectively referred to as the Nordic countries. 2. Why Scandinavia Is Special Stunning Landscapes  – Fjords, glaciers, mountains, and magical Northern Lights.  Smart Cities  – Modern, clean, safe, and well-connected.  Cultural Richness  – Viking history, art, and cutting-edge design.  Green Living  – Among the most eco-friendly and sustainable countries in the world. 3. Top Attractions in Scandinavian Countries Norway Geirangerfjord  – UNESCO World Heritage fjord with spectacular views. Northern Lights  – Best viewed from Tromsø or Svalbard. Flåm Railway  – Scenic train journey through fjords and mountains. Sweden Stockholm Archipelago  – Over 30,000 islands to explore. Icehotel in Jukkasjärvi  – A hotel made entirely of ice and snow. ABBA Museum  – Celebrating the legendary pop group. Denmark Nyhavn, Copenhagen  – Colorful waterfront and historic buildings. Tivoli Gardens  – Iconic amusement park dating back to 1843. The Little Mermaid  – Inspired by Hans Christian Andersen’s fairy tale. 4. Optional Nordic Extensions Iceland Blue Lagoon  – Famous geothermal spa. Volcanoes & Glaciers  – Adventure across Iceland’s dramatic landscapes. Finland Santa Claus Village  – A magical experience in Rovaniemi. Glass Igloos in Lapland  – Perfect for viewing the Northern Lights in comfort. 5.
